What’s on the Menu? Making Gyros from Scratch

The focus is on Greek street food classic: pita gyros. Guests start by making the pita dough, learning the secrets to soft, pillowy bread. Instead of using pre-made or store-bought ingredients, you’ll knead and shape your own dough, which adds an extra layer of satisfaction when you see it puff up in the oven.

Next, Dionysia demonstrates how to season and cook the gyros meat, offering five different preparation methods. This variety allows you to tailor the dish to your tastes—whether you prefer traditional pork, chicken, or even veggie options. Several reviewers appreciated this personalized approach, highlighting how they learned techniques they could easily replicate at home. One guest praised her “fabulous” gyros with a “little helper” keeping an eye on the cooking process.

The Sweet Ending: Greek Desserts

No Greek meal is complete without something sweet, and here you’ll indulge in either Patsabouropita (a traditional Greek pastry with syrup and nuts) or Greek-style cheesecake. These treats serve as a perfect, comforting conclusion to your culinary journey, often highlighted as “delicious” and “perfect” by previous participants.

The Practical Details: Value, Convenience, and Comfort

Athens: Greek Souvlaki Pita Gyros Cooking Class with a Local - The Practical Details: Value, Convenience, and Comfort

What’s Included?

The price of $124 per person includes hotel pickup and drop-off, making transportation hassle-free—especially helpful if you’re staying centrally in Athens. The class supplies all necessary cooking equipment and ingredients, plus unlimited drinks and food, ensuring everyone can eat their fill and stay refreshed. You’ll also receive recipes at the end, so you can continue your Greek culinary adventure at home.

Duration & Group Size

The class lasts about three hours, which strikes a good balance—long enough to cover everything without feeling rushed. Though group sizes are not explicitly specified, reviews mention a welcoming atmosphere and attentive hosts, suggesting a reasonably small, intimate group environment. The activity is conducted in English, making it accessible to international travelers.

Flexibility & Cancellation

Booking is flexible—reserve now, pay later, and c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und. This flexibility is particularly helpful for travelers with unpredictable schedules.

Accessibility & Considerations

The class is not suitable for people with mobility impairments, so if you have specific accessibility needs, it’s worth contacting the provider directly. Also, guests are advised to come with great appetite, as the experience encourages eating as much as you can—this is not a tasting menu, but a full-on feast.
